What to know about pet sitters in Castleton, VT

The average cost of hiring a pet sitter in Castleton, VT is $15.00 per hour as of January, 2026. Rates often vary based on the number of pets, the length of each visit, and the level of care required, such as administering medication, providing extra playtime, or supporting pets with special routines. Some sitters also offer fixed daily or overnight pricing for families needing extended coverage. Pet sitters in Castleton, VT offer a range of services tailored to different types of pets and care routines. Common options include in-home pet sitting, drop-in visits, feeding and medication support, dog walking, and daily companionship while you’re away. You can also find caregivers who provide broader pet care services for a variety of animals, including dogs, cats, rabbits, guinea pigs, and birds. Each sitter’s profile typically outlines their experience, comfort level with different species, and the specific tasks they are able to provide.

Dog sitters in Castleton can support your dog’s daily routine with a variety of services, including dog walking, feeding, playtime, and overnight care. You can also find dog sitters who offer drop-in visits for quick check-ins or longer stays for dogs that benefit from extra attention or companionship. Many caregivers are experienced with administering medication, caring for puppies, or helping maintain training routines. Each dog sitter’s profile provides details about their background, comfort with different breeds, and activity level preferences.

Cat sitters in Castleton typically offer services such as feeding, litter box care, medication support, and daily check-ins while you’re away. You can also find caregivers who specialize in cat sitting for households that need more frequent visits or extended support. Some sitters understand the grooming needs of long-haired or senior cats and may feel comfortable with light cat grooming tasks as part of their routine. Profiles often include information about experience with shy, senior, or special-needs cats so you can find a sitter who matches your cat’s temperament and care needs.

When choosing a pet sitter in Castleton, VT, it helps to look for experience with your type of pet and comfort with the specific routines you need support with, such as feeding schedules, medication care, walks, or daily check-ins. Many pet parents value sitters who communicate clearly, provide updates, and have positive reviews from others in the community. It can also be helpful to understand the different pet care options available so you can decide which type of support fits your situation. Some families use a set of common interview questions to learn more about a sitter’s experience, approach to emergencies, and compatibility with their pet’s habits. Asking whether a sitter offers a meet-and-greet can also help you see how they interact with your pet before booking.
